USB Mouse and Keyboard not working

Hello,

I have a USB mouse and keyboard, and I have them in my PS/2 ports because my Windows 7 does not see them in the USB-ports.

I bought a wireless Mouse and Keyboard, and they can not be seen by my computer, and they can not be in the ps/2 port.
I have no idea why not, but it would be no problem if my computer could see USB-input devices.

I bought a Wacom Bamboo tablet a few months ago, and it also won't work on my windows 7.



They all work on my other HDD, so it is not a broken USB port.
All my other USB-devices (Stick, DVD-burner, USB chargers, External HDD, Etc.)
do work.
The only things that do not work are input devices like my mouse, keyboard and pen tablet.

I hope someone can help me.

I don't if this will fix your problem. When I went to a wireless mouse and keyboard, they wouldn't work also. I found the problem to be is that the usb receiver on my tower wasn't able to pick up the signal. To fix the problem I plugged the receiver in a usb extension cord. This lets the mouse and keyboard to transmit the signal to the usb receiver. No obstructions between the computer and mouse/keyboard. Hope this solves your problem.
